Abbott is a global healthcare leader that helps people live more fully at all stages of life. Our portfolio of life-changing technologies spans the spectrum of healthcare, with leading businesses and products in diagnostics, medical devices, nutritionals and branded generic medicines. Our 114,000 colleagues serve people in more than 160 countries.

The Opportunity

We have a great opportunity to join our team in our Alameda, California location.

Interested in applying your wealth of technical knowledge and experience towards an opportunity in the medical field and improving the lives of people with diabetes? 

Candidates will work with a modern tech stack to improve the health and well-being of users in over 25 countries in a large-scale system responsible for processing billions of messages daily.   The candidate should bring passion for software engineering and a desire for continuous learning as well as versatility, leadership qualities and a desire to shape the direction of the team. Candidate will support building scalable, highly available, efficient, and secure cloud solutions for a medical device SaaS.

The Systems Engineer is responsible for being our internal product and technology expert who can work with our internal software architects, developers and external product managers to make sure their business requirements are properly mapped to the features and capabilities of our products. You will play a crucial role in our software development process to help our customers define their needs, work with our architects to validate our designs meet those needs, and ensure what we build meets the requirements.

The Systems Engineer reports to our Systems Engineering Manager and works closely with all parts of the business to help us deliver great products.

#Software

What You’ll Do

  • Work with our customer's product managers to uncover, understand, and translate business needs into technical requirements.
  • Ensure requirements are fully understood and that implementation plans match expectations by working well with internal and external teams, including developers, architects, quality assurance, operations, and regulatory.
  • Operate as our product expert by providing internal and customer training on how to use the product, answering incoming questions about the product and its capabilities, assessing and addressing technical risk
  • Serve as a product evangelist and subject matter expert to our customer community.
  • Facilitate and participate in the creation and maintenance of proper product documentation.
  • Develop and prioritize user stories, along with success criteria for testing and product acceptance.
  • Develop and maintain feature backlogs. 

Required Qualifications

  • Bachelors degree in an engineering or scientific discipline. 
  • 4+ yrs relevant experience and a BS degree or 2 yrs relevant experience and a MS degree or equivalent years of education and experience in Engineering and Sciences.
  • Solid knowledge of general engineering/science principals and laboratory skills.
  • Strong knowledge of defined development process that is consistent with ISO, FDA design control standards or requirements. Knowledge of contemporary design control and risk management practices. 
  • Understanding of the electro-mechanical, software, mathematical, chemical or biochemical process operative in diagnostic systems.
  • Strong verbal and written communications with ability to effectively communicate at multiple levels in the organization.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Medical Device or other regulated field experience preferred.

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ene

San Francisco and the surrounding Bay Area attracts more startup funding than any other region in the world. Home to Stanford University and UC Berkeley, leading VC firms and several of the world’s most valuable companies, the Bay Area is the place to go for anyone looking to make it big in the tech industry. That said, San Francisco has a lot to offer beyond technology thanks to a thriving art and music scene, excellent food and a short drive to several of the country’s most beautiful recreational areas.

Key Facts About San Francisco Tech

  •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
  •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
  •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
  •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
  •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
  •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
